Cryptocurrency and Blockchain Integration

Cryptocurrencies are already making inroads, but their influence will be even more profound in 2026. Expect wider acceptance of Bitcoin, Ethereum, and other digital currencies for deposits and withdrawals. Blockchain technology will enhance security and transparency, providing provably fair gaming and faster transactions. Smart contracts could automate payouts and reduce the need for intermediaries. This will appeal to players who value privacy, security, and speed. Furthermore, the integration of NFTs (Non-Fungible Tokens) could open up new possibilities for in-game assets, collectibles, and even fractional ownership of casino games or platforms. This is a space to watch closely, as it could reshape how we think about ownership and value within the online gambling ecosystem.

Regulation and Compliance: Navigating the Legal Landscape

The regulatory landscape is constantly evolving, with different countries and regions adopting varying approaches to online gambling. 2026 will likely see further tightening of regulations in some areas, while others may opt for more liberal approaches. It’s crucial to stay informed about the legal status of online gambling in your region and to choose licensed and regulated casinos. This ensures fair play, player protection, and the security of your funds. Look for casinos licensed by reputable authorities, such as the Malta Gaming Authority (MGA) or the UK Gambling Commission (UKGC). Understanding the specific regulations in your area will be paramount to a safe and enjoyable gambling experience.

Prioritize Security and Trust

Always prioritize security. Choose licensed and regulated casinos with a proven track record. Use strong passwords, enable two-factor authentication, and be wary of phishing scams. Protect your personal and financial information. Research the reputation of any casino before depositing funds. Read reviews from other players and look for casinos that have a strong commitment to player protection. Security is not just about the casino; it’s also about your own online habits. Be mindful of the devices you use to gamble and ensure they are protected with up-to-date security software.

Manage Your Bankroll Wisely

This is a fundamental principle for any experienced gambler. Set a budget and stick to it. Never chase losses. Know when to walk away. The thrill of the game can be intoxicating, but responsible gambling is essential for long-term success. Use tools like deposit limits and self-exclusion options to help manage your spending. Remember, gambling should be a form of entertainment, not a source of financial stress. Develop a clear strategy for managing your bankroll, including setting win goals and loss limits. Regularly review your gambling habits and make adjustments as needed.
